Szukaj…


Zbieg Vim

Fugitive Vim to wtyczka autorstwa Tima Pope'a, która zapewnia dostęp do poleceń git, które można wykonywać bez opuszczania vima.

Niektóre typowe polecenia obejmują:

:Gedit - edytuj plik w indeksie i zapisz go, aby wprowadzić zmiany
:Gstatus - odpowiednik git status
:Gblame - wyświetla pionowy podział wyniku z git blame
:Gmove - dla git mv
:Gremove - dla git rm
:Git - uruchom dowolne polecenie

Dodaje również elementy do linii statusline takie jak wskazanie bieżącej gałęzi.

Zobacz ich GitHub, aby uzyskać więcej informacji i instrukcje instalacji.

Drzewo NERD

NERD TREE to wtyczka scrooloose, która pozwala eksplorować system plików podczas korzystania z vima. Pliki i katalogi można otwierać za pomocą systemu drzewa, którym można manipulować za pomocą klawiatury lub myszy.

Dodaj to do swojego .vimrc, aby automatycznie uruchomić NERDTree po uruchomieniu vima:

autocmd vimenter * NERDTree

Aby automatycznie zamknąć NERDTree, jeśli jest to jedyne pozostawione okno, dodaj to do .vimrc:

autocmd bufenter * if (winnr("$") == 1 && exists("b:NERDTree") && b:NERDTree.isTabTree()) | q | endif

Zaleca się mapowanie kombinacji klawiszy na polecenie NERDTreeToggle. Dodaj to do swojego .vimrc (w tym przykładzie użyto Ctrl + N)

map <C-n> :NERDTreeToggle<CR>

Pełne szczegóły i instrukcje instalacji można wyświetlić na ich Github .



Modified text is an extract of the original Stack Overflow Documentation
Licencjonowany na podstawie CC BY-SA 3.0
Nie związany z Stack Overflow